Squirtle is a bipedal, reptilian Pokémon. It has a blue body with purple eyes, a light brown belly, and a tough red-brown shell on its back. It has a long tail that curls into a spiral. Squirtle is primarily based on a turtle, taking inspiration from both land-dwelling and sea-dwelling varieties. The curly tail resembles a crashing wave.

10 Muk. Muk is a Pokémon that's mostly made up of toxic sludge and is meant to symbolize the consequences of pollution and disregard for waste. Muk is normally purple but its shiny form takes on a life of its own as a vile shade of green. The beauty in being based on sludge is that sludge can come in any color depending on what it's comprised of.

Torterra (Japanese: ドダイトス, Hepburn: Dodaitosu) is a Grass/Ground-type Pokémon. It evolves from Grotle at level 32, and is the final evolution of Turtwig. Torterra is a large Pokémon that resembles a cross between an ankylosaur and a tortoise. It has a dark-green shell on its back with a white rim and diamond shape, along with a large tree on top. Shellder ( Japanese: シェルダー Shellder) is a Water-type Pokémon introduced in Generation I . It evolves into Cloyster when exposed to a Water Stone .
